The hotel was in a great location, there are buses and a metro close by. There are many shops and places to eat nearby. Most things were in walking distance, if you like walking and exploring. The hotel was clean, we had breakfast there twice and it was nice. The internet was so slow we ended up using our data, thankfully we had opted in for Europe roaming. The staff were friendly and helpful. The tourist tax is paid upon arrival. Overall this was a lovely place to stay just hope your room isn’t by the lift as it was too noisy for me and I had to use use ear plugs but that is the only negative in my stay here.

I spent three nights recently at Pension Peiro. I booked it primarily because it was the cheapest room I could find in the city that wasn't shared. Don't expect anything to flash and you will be fine. The staff I spoke to at Reception were extremely helpful and went out their way to assist me (finding me a spare charger after I had lost mine). The lack of air conditioning may be an issue to some (there is a fan in the room), however the bathroom facilties were absolutely spotless, fresh and modern. Location wise it was great in walkable distance to La Rambla & the beach, harbour area. Would recommend to anyone travelling alone who just needs a convenient place to stay for a few nights whists checking out the city.
